Gang Member Is Sentenced in Attack

A Canyon Country gang member who used a crowbar to attack a teenage boy with cerebral palsy was sentenced Thursday to four years in state prison.
Aaron Apodaca, 21, approached the 15-year-old, who was waiting at a bus stop, and asked if he was affiliated with a gang, said Sandi Gibbons, spokeswoman for the Los Angeles County district attorney’s office. When the boy replied no, Apodaca hit the boy in the head with the crowbar.
The boy required stitches after the May 31 attack, Gibbons said.
Apodaca, who pleaded no contest to one count of assault with a deadly weapon, had a battery charge against him dropped in a plea deal, Gibbons said.
He was sentenced in San Fernando Superior Court by Judge Charles Peven.
